Linking AI Tools for Automated Data Entry, Email Responses, and Report Generation

Linking AI tools effectively enhances operational workflows by creating interconnected systems that perform complex tasks autonomously. For instance, when incoming emails are automatically analyzed by an AI chatbot, relevant data can be extracted and entered into a CRM system without manual intervention. Similarly, insights generated by a data analysis tool can trigger report generation, which is then emailed to stakeholders automatically.

Common methods to link AI tools include:

  • API integrations: Many AI tools offer API endpoints that enable direct communication and data transfer between applications. Utilizing RESTful APIs allows for customized automation flows tailored to specific needs.
  • Automation platforms: Tools like Zapier, Microsoft Power Automate, or Integromat act as intermediaries that connect multiple AI services without extensive coding. They enable setting up workflows where the output of one tool triggers actions in another.
  • Webhook configurations: Webhooks facilitate real-time data exchange, allowing AI tools to notify each other instantly when specific events occur, triggering subsequent actions.

Maintaining Data Security and Privacy

Incorporating AI tools into workflows often involves handling sensitive or confidential information. Protecting data privacy and security is paramount to prevent breaches and uphold organizational compliance standards. This requires a comprehensive approach that includes data encryption, access controls, and regular security audits.When using multiple AI applications, it is essential to establish clear protocols on data handling, such as defining which data can be shared across platforms and ensuring secure data transfer methods.

Implementing role-based access control (RBAC) limits unauthorized access, while anonymizing data where possible minimizes exposure of personally identifiable information (PII). Compliance with regulations such as GDPR or HIPAA should guide data management practices, with documentation of all data processing activities.
